Here we list some home cleaning suggestions from our Romford property cleaners which may aid you clean your property quicker and assist preserve it organised.If you have clothing moths, take out each piece of organic clothing, such as cotton and linen, and wash or dry clean. Then vacuum every single corner of cupboards, exactly where moths lay their eggs. Do the mattress, too. Empty the vacuum into your outside bin in case of lurking grubs.An "alphabet soup of toxic chemical compounds" identified in a range of merchandise from floor cleaners to bleach and washing up liquids could harm your lungs and develop breathing issues and allergies. Try for a variety cleaning items & supplies from floor & carpet cleaners, bleaches and window cleaning merchandise to environmentally friendly cleaning goods & specialist janitorial items.How to get rid of soap scum: Water spots and soap scum that create up on glass shower doors can drive you crazy, but attempt this strange tip: Wet a dryer sheet and scrub the glass in a circular motion. A milky white film will type, which can be wiped away utilizing water and a squeegee, paper towels or a microfiber cloth. The dryer sheet does not require to be new you can press a dryer sheet that's been utilised for laundry into double duty for this job.Blast biro marks with an aerosol hairspray to dissolve the ink and wipe clean.
